Northern West Rock Ridge State Park. We will ascend York Mountain at 680 feet from the east with southward views and High Rock at 650 feet with westward views, on the Quinnipiac Trail. The Quinnipiac Trail is the oldest Blue-blazed Trail, adopted by the CPFA Trails Committee in 1929. We will descend and follow Brooks Rd. to
the Sanford Feeder trail. From the Sanford Feeder, we will follow the abandoned West Rock Ridge road south. The road crosses the Regicides trail, which we will follow north with views to the west and then east. We will do a strenuous ascent of York Mountain, this time from the south, and return to Paradise Ave. Approximately 800’ cumulative elevation gain. Dogs okay. Heavy rain cancels.
